The Music and The Land - The Concert
Featuring The Occasionals, Phil Cunningham, Martin Carthy, Ross Ainslie, Simon Thoumire, Gary West, Jane Gardner, Billy Kay, Cailean Maclean, and Janet Barbour, these recordings are taken from the 2 concerts that launched 'The Music and the Land' collection - 'A book launch like no other.'

With the stunning photography of Cailean Maclean and over 450 of Freeland Barbour's compositions, 'The Music and the Land' is a wonderful tribute to Scotland's landscape and traditions. This sumptuous 2-volume book was published by Birlinn Ltd. in October 2015 and launched with concert/ceilidh nights at The Queen's Hall, Edinburgh, and The Old Fruitmarket, Glasgow. This album was recorded at these nights and contains much of their magic, a chance to hear just a few of the compositions from the book, and also to hear other music from the distinguished list of performers. Everyone in the concert had made a contribution to the book in some way and this made for a wonderful atmosphere and, in the words of author James Robertson, 'a book launch like no other.'
